Emphasizing Sustainability

A significant opportunity lies in sustainable floral practices. Eco-conscious consumers are increasingly looking for flowers sourced from local, organic farms. Starting a flower shop that focuses on sustainable options not only meets current demands but also sets your business apart from competitors.

Flower Subscription Services

Subscription services have gained popularity across various industries, and the floral sector is no exception. Offering a flower subscription can generate consistent monthly revenue while enhancing customer loyalty. Subscribers could receive fresh, seasonal blooms on a regular basis, creating a delightful experience that keeps them coming back for more.

DIY Flower Kits

Another creative approach is offering DIY flower arrangement kits. This business idea caters to the growing trend of at-home experiences and hands-on activities. Providing customers with everything they need to create their own arrangements, including flowers, tools, and instructional guides, can attract hobbyists and those looking for unique gifts.

Workshops and Events

Hosting flower arrangement workshops is a fantastic way to engage your community and build brand loyalty. These events not only provide a valuable experience for participants but also increase your shop's visibility. Offering classes for different skill levels can attract a diverse group and create repeat customers.

Collaboration with Local Businesses

Partnering with local businesses can expand your reach and foster community relationships. Collaborate with wedding planners, restaurants, and event coordinators to provide floral arrangements for their services. This networking can help you gain referrals and establish a strong presence in your local market.

Overcoming Pricing Challenges

A common challenge in the flower industry is pricing competition. To overcome this, focus on the unique value your business offers. Highlight the quality of your products and personalized customer service. Educating consumers on the importance of supporting local businesses can also justify higher prices.
